Buy or borrow a field guide that focuses on plants in your region or climate. Compare the plant descriptions and pictures to your tree leaf, then follow up the most likely matches with online research. 2. Try using a tree identification website.

WebAug 27, 2024 · Please Include. To make identification for you and others a little easier please include as much information as possible…..but more importantly include some good photos. If it’s a flowering plant include a picture of the flower/flowers and a picture of a leaf/leaves. A picture of the whole plant and its stem would also be very helpful.
